Transaction 531d8c8ceb471d41b070f9762e9639f279104e88769ed48c5e78e25b090b72e1

1 Input
2 Outputs
  • 531d8c8ceb471d41b070f9762e9639f279104e88769ed48c5e78e25b090b72e1:0
  • value  364733
    address  3D3afGhfYKZKEXmXMkizCZaudHLDM9SXRu
  • 531d8c8ceb471d41b070f9762e9639f279104e88769ed48c5e78e25b090b72e1:1
  • value  231082
    address  1NWBpN3gU8qEX8swajS2Zv27ZMBEofZA1h